Star Wars fans attempt to beat world record for biggest lightsaber battle

Star Wars fans gone rogue in the US, with cities attempting to break the record for the world's largest lightsaber battle.

Los Angeles, San Diego, San Francisco and Seattle attempted to break the record, gathering thousands of fans together for some spectacular action.

The existing record stands at 7000 people with hopes the latest effort will push the record above 10,000 when the results are verified.

The latest Star Wars film, The Force Awakens, looks set to break records in the US with an opening weekend taking of over $US250m ($NZ266m)
